Valeri Nichushkin, Trent Miner help rally Avalanche for a point in shootout loss to Hurricanes

Valeri Nichushkin, Trent Miner Help Rally Avalanche

Valeri Nichushkin's performance Thursday night was described as "C'est magnifique."

The Avalanche debuted the Quebec Nordiques throwbacks, but struggled with turnovers and defense early on, and power-play struggles throughout. However, Nichushkin came through late to steal a point in a 5-4 shootout loss against the Carolina Hurricanes at Ball Arena.

Nichushkin's second goal of the night, on the club's seventh power-play opportunity, helped Colorado claw back from a 4-1 deficit at 14:09 of the third period.

"I thought he was having a great game, maybe his best of the year,"

said Avs coach Jared Bednar, explaining why Nichushkin was promoted to the top power-play unit before scoring the game-tying goal.
